Understanding Body Mass Index (BMI)

The Body Mass Index (BMI) is a widely used measurement to assess weight status. It is calculated by dividing a person’s weight in kilograms by their height in meters squared. The resulting value is then plotted on a BMI chart to determine the individual’s weight category. For example, a BMI of 18.5 to 24.9 is considered normal weight, while a BMI of 25 to 29.9 is considered overweight. By understanding BMI, individuals can take steps to ma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ic diseases.

The Risks of Excessive Body Fat

Excessive body fat can lead to a range of health problems, including diabetes, heart disease, and certain types of cancer. This is because excess body fat can lead to inflammation and insulin resistance, which can increase the risk of these diseases. Furthermore, excess body fat can also lead to mental health problems, such as low self-esteem and depression. By maintaining a healthy body fat percentage, individuals can significantly reduce the risk of these health problems and improve their overall well-being.

Maintaining a Healthy Body Fat Percentage

Maintaining a healthy body fat percentage requires a combination of regular exercise and a balanced diet. This can include activities such as cardio, strength training, and high-intensity interval training (HIIT), as well as eating a di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ains. Additionally, getting enough sleep and managing stress levels can also help to maintain a healthy body fat percentage. By making these lifestyle changes, individuals can improve their overall health and well-being, and reduce the risk of chronic diseases.
